Quote from SlickSmiles :
Careful. This one actually has parabens listed in the ingredients despite being "Paraben Free"

CeraVe Foaming Facial Cleanser | Daily Face Wash for Oily Skin with Hyaluronic Acid, Ceramides, and Niacinamide| Fragrance Free Paraben Free | 16 Fluid Ounce https://a.co/d/7BNfUWa
Nothing wrong with parabens. Source [washingtonpost.com]

According to "Parabens Toxicology," a 2019 review of the literature led by surgical dermatologist Anthony Fransway, no study of parabens has concluded that they contribute to hormone disruption, breast cancer or skin cancer in humans. "Until such time as convincing data are published and verified, claims that parabens have any role in these controversial and important health problems are premature," the researchers wrote.

I have dry skin and have been using Aveeno Radiant wash for many years. I like to just wash my face and use one product to remove makeup and all. Aveeno worked fine for this but recently the price has become outrageous (something like $19) and I looked for a cheaper alternative. Found this one. It's not bad but I liked Aveeno more. Some issues with this one: 1) it doesn't remove makeup very well; 2) it leaves your skin with a weird feeling like it's been slathered with silicone. (I'm not sure how best to describe this sensation.) I don't think I'll buy it again.
